Sarasota Contemporary Dance Launches Physically Integrated Dance Series

Arts & Culture

The Physically Integrated Dance Series is a virtual series starting April 1st through April 17th that expands upon New College of Florida’s popular annual Dance for Parkinson event. The series is brought to you by an ongoing collaboration with Sarasota Contemporary Dance and Parkinson Place.
